[[query-dsl-ids-query]]
=== IDs
++++
<titleabbrev>IDs</titleabbrev>
++++

Returns documents based on their IDs. This query uses document IDs stored in
the <<mapping-id-field,`_id`>> field.

==== Example request

[source,console]
--------------------------------------------------
GET /_search
{
    "query": {
        "ids" : {
            "values" : ["1", "4", "100"]
        }
    }
}    
--------------------------------------------------

[[ids-query-top-level-parameters]]
==== Top-level parameters for `ids`

`values`::
(Required, array of strings) An array of <<mapping-id-field, document IDs>>.